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ign of a slab leak. Don’t ignore the smell. Investigate the source of the odor. Slab leaks can cause mold and mildew growth.
Water Stains or Warping on Floors and Ceilings
Water stains or warping on floors and ceilings can show a slab leak. Don’t ignore the stains. Investigate the source of the water damage. Slab leaks can cause structural issues.

Slab Leak Water Removal Cost in North Ogden, UT
The cost of Slab Leak Water Removal in North Ogden, UT, varies based on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on our experience and may vary depending on the specifics of your situation. Get a free estimate today. We’ll assess your home and provide a customized quote. No surprises or hidden fees.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Detection | $200 – $500 | The severity and location of the leak |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the amount of water present |
| Slab Repair and Replacement |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the type of repair required |
